From: MicroRNAs in pediatric central nervous system embryonal neoplasms: the known unknown
miRNA | miRNA expression pattern | Target gene | Molecule/gene expression pattern | miRNA regulating role with respect to target-molecule/gene | miRNA regulating role to MB | CNS neoplasm | Reference |
---|---|---|---|---|---|---|---|
miR-124 | ↓ compared to normal brain tissue | CDK6 | ↑ compared to normal brain tissue | Interacts | Suppresses proliferation, not apoptosis | MB | Pierson J, Hostager B et al. [58] |
miR-124 | ↓ compared to normal brain tissue | SLC16A1 | ↑ compared to normal brain tissue | Suppression | Suppresses proliferation, not apoptosis | MB | Li KKW, Pang JCS et al. [59] |
miR-129 | ↓ compared to normal brain tissue | CDK6 | ↑ compared to normal brain tissue | Suppression | Suppresses proliferation, not apoptosis | MB | Wu J, Qian J et al. [61] |
miR-125b | ↓ compared to normal brain tissue | SMO | Promote cerebellar tumorigenesis | Suppression | Suppresses proliferation,/cell cycle | MB | Ferretti E, De Smaele E et al. [62] |
GLI1 | Both ↓ ↑/ Promote cerebellar tumorigenesis | Suppression | Suppresses proliferation/cell cycle | MB | |||
miR-324-5p | ↓ compared to normal brain tissue | SMO | Promote cerebellar tumorigenesis | Suppression | Suppresses proliferation,/cell cycle | MB | |
GLI1 | Both ↓ ↑/ Promote cerebellar tumorigenesis | Suppression | Suppresses proliferation/cell cycle | MB | |||
miR-326 | ↓ compared to normal brain tissue | SMO | Promote cerebellar tumorigenesis | Suppression | Suppresses proliferation,/cell cycle | MB | |
GLI1 | Both ↓ ↑/ Promote cerebellar tumorigenesis | Suppression | Suppresses proliferation/cell cycle | MB | |||
miR-199b-5p | ↓ in HES1 overexpressing MB | HES1 | ↑ compared to normal brain tissue | Suppression | Suppresses proliferation/cell cycle | MB | Garzia L, Andolfo I et al. [69] |
miR-17 ~ 92 | ↑ in MB and Embryonal Neural Tissue | Sonic Hedgehog signaling (Ptch1, p53, Ink4c, Nmyc) | ↑ compared to normal brain tissue | Promotion | Promotion | MB | Uziel T, Karginov FV et al. [63] / Northcott PA, Korshunov A et al. [52] |
